Brief Summary
The current proposal aims to investigate the impact of acute stress on the fetal autonomic nervous system.

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- German speakers (fluently)
- Gestational age between 28 and 34 weeks
- Treatment with Betamethasone for improvement of fetal lung function -
Exclusion
- Smoking (regularly)
- Alcohol and drug consumption during pregnancy
- Congenital fetal disorders
- Women with bed rest
- acute depression or other psychiatric disorder (self report)
